Outline of Final Research Achievements

To verify global media literacy education that utilized tablet computers, this study conducted a pilot study to create rubrics. The focus of this study was on international exchange programs related to the global media literacy education. At the same time, this study helped to promote international exchange programs as well as an understanding of inter-cultural education through exchange and production of video letters and digital storytelling using tablet computers at elementary, secondary, and university levels both in Japan and other countries.
The results of this study showed that elementary and junior high school children producing and editing video letters could accomplish this using only a tablet computer. In addition, this study also proved that using video letters for exchange programs between Japan and other countries promoted inter-cultural understanding as well as improved students’ various competencies of UNESCO’s objectives for Education for Sustainable Development.
